Workflow for Design of Experiments‐Based Modeling of Species Transport and Growth Kinetics in GaN Hydride Vapor Phase Epitaxy

open access: yesAdvanced Engineering Materials, EarlyView.
A novel workflow for investigating hydride vapor phase epitaxy for GaN bulk crystal growth is proposed. It combines Design of experiments (DoE) with physical simulations of mass transport and crystal growth kinetics, serving as an intermediate step between DoE and experiments.

Comparison of Triply Periodic Minimal Surface Energy Absorbers Under Uniaxial Compressive Loading

open access: yesAdvanced Engineering Materials, EarlyView.
This study investigates LCD 3D printed Triply Periodic Minimal Surface (TPMS) structures as mechanical energy absorbers. By comparing various base designs and layered combinations under uniaxial compression, it identifies that a Diamond‐Gyroid sandwich structure offers superior performance.

High‐Temperature Phase Transformation in a V‐9Si‐6.5B Alloy: The Kinetic and Crystallographic Pathway From V5SiB2 to V8SiB4

open access: yesAdvanced Engineering Materials, EarlyView.
In situ synchrotron high‐energy X‐ray diffraction reveals the real‐time high‐temperature phase evolution of a ternary V‐9Si‐6.5B alloy. The study uncovers a kinetically delayed V5SiB2 → V8SiB4 transformation governed by massive structural and chemical barriers.
